DRIs
Dietary Reference Intakes, which are guidelines for the daily nutrient requirements of individuals.
Adequate Intake
The amount of a nutrient that is believed to ensure nutritional adequacy, used when a recommended dietary allowance cannot be determined.
Food Guide Pyramid
A visual representation designed to guide healthy eating habits by illustrating the recommended portions of various food groups.
